Trade uncertainties weigh on prices
Zinc prices are retesting support below $2,600 per tonne at the start of this week after the three-month benchmark stalled Thursday at $2,646.50 per tonne. Escalating trade tensions are at the root of the weakness, with Chinese authorities announcing an increase in duties on $60 billion worth of US goods from June 1 in retaliation to higher tariffs imposed by the US on $200 billion worth of Chinese products.
